Geographic Location of Gilhani


The village Gilhani is located in Terhagachh C.D.Block of Kishanganj District in the State of Bihar in India. It is governed by Baigna Gram Panchayat. It comes under Terhagachh Community Development Block. The nearest town is Bahadurganj, which is about 2 kilometers away from Gilhani.

Social Structure of Gilhani


As per available data from the year 2009, 832 persons live in 184 house holds in the village Gilhani. There are 405 female individuals and 427 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 48.68% and males constitute 51.32% of the total population.

There are 181 scheduled castes persons of which 86 are females and 95 are males. Females constitute 47.51% and males constitute 52.49%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 21.75% of the total population.

Population density of Gilhani is 650 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Gilhani

Total area of Gilhani is 128 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 84 ha. About 33 ha is un-irrigated area. About 51 ha is irrigated area. About 39 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ells. About 12 ha is irrigated by tanks/lakes.

About 17 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 2 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ands. About 16 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 5 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 3 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ows. About 1 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Gilhani


There are no private or government pre-primary schools in the village. However, there is a government pre-primary school in Terhagachh, which is 5-10 kms away from Gilhani.

There is a government primary school in the village Gilhani.

There are no private or government middle schools in the village. However, there is a private middle school in Teghria, which is less than 5 kms away from Gilhani.

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private secondary school in Ghaniphulsara, which is more than 10 kms away from Gilhani.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Terhagachh, which is more than 10 kms away from Gilhani.
